This is my first easel card. I've gotten the hang of creating an interior to the card that matches the face of the card. This takes it a step further, in creating a somewhat matching interior, however a part of the design is propped up via 3D glue pads, and it creates a panel that assists the card to stand up on it's own. Features of the card includes: Embossed stamped image (from Whimsy Stamps), hand painted. Edges and other shading produced by chalking. The painted wings are painted again with glue and then I sprinkled over with glitter. Accents include hand punched and molded flowers with floral center brads or gem, and 3 small green tile embellishments. A wooded floral cut out is enhanced with a flower brad and shaded also with chalk. All panels are matted in multiple shades of green on a creamy beige card base. The card face panel and interior panel is placed on a card base structure that creates the easel form. See sister image for the side view of this card. As for the greeting panel: I created a light cream colored panel matted in multiple shades of green. Since it would be difficult to write a message on the card, due to all the decorations, the greeting panel is separate from the card. Once the greeting is written, it can be glued to the interior of the easel panel, just above the interior panel. The greeting is therefore still kept private, even when the card is on display.
